Transaction 7ed0468d53c870ef0451442c60c48bb23463b8ccd69590d73e09a80fa09295d6
1 Input
1 Output
-
7ed0468d53c870ef0451442c60c48bb23463b8ccd69590d73e09a80fa09295d6:0
- value
- 510341
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08389da1790e96527929ab57923bd0d435e533a4 OP_EQUAL
- address
- 32SV9otqzuFMQN4LCGBfGR3t7Hft74jZ7i